METRONIC FREESAT BOX EXCLUSIVE EXPECTED RELEASE DATE IS MID-OCTOBER.

Metronic join the freesat arena set top box family with an HD freesat set top box which has an expected release date in mid-October and reading between the lines it looks very much as if this will be an official box.
Differences we noticed on the specifications are things like RGB enabled and also optical SPDIF out and the addition of twin scart which has both Composite and RGB enabled, the idea of full HD at the reported 1980 x 1080 which equates to Super High Vision (SHV) which look good before release. We wonder if these reports will be factual by the expected release date?
Joining the Metronic set top box will be their new DTR (digital TV recorder) which is expected to have many exclusive features and the release date for the Metronic DTR is expected to be in mid-January 2009.

Freesat have today announced a partnership agreement with electronics manufacturer, Metronic. A deal has been signed to produce high-definition Freesat digital boxes that will go on sale by the end of the year.

Emma Scott, Managing Director of Freesat said:

We’re pleased to be partnering with Metronic. They will deliver important extra volumes of affordable and high quality product to meet the demand from retailers and consumers as we enter the peak season,

Demand has been high since launch and the deal is especially significant given our ever improving line-up of channels and HD programmes. BBC HD and ITV HD have great schedules of drama, documentaries, blockbuster movies and sport planned for the run up to Christmas and, in the case of ITV HD, Freesat will be the only place to see them.

Dale Heathcote, Managing Director of Metronic added:

This new exciting partnership with Freesat will enhance the reputation of Metronic in the UK as a quality provider of digital products. As an established provider of free to air satellite equipment throughout Europe Metronic recognises that its new relationship with Freesat is a major step forward for the brand in the UK

The standard Metronic HD Freesat receiver is expected later this year, with a DTR/PVR Freesat receiver early 2009.
 
Humax Freesat PVR to debut at IBC in September

The long-awaited Freesat PVR from Humax will be revealed to the public at September's IBC show in Amsterdam.

Wotsat will be at the giant broadcasting industry conference to get a first look at this and other previously-unseen products.

Humax has promised an 'innovative IP streaming set-top box' designed in conjunction with icube, a digital media adapter and a home wireless networking product.
